Methadone is a medication used in the treatment of opiate dependency and addiction. An Individual who wants to quit using heroin or prescription pain killers can get started on a methadone clinic in or near Montville where they take it on a daily basis to stop withdrawal, stave off cravings and basically replace their addiction with a legal medication. Many people who start methadone treatment remain on the drug for decades, considering coming off it can produce withdrawal symptoms much worse than even heroin withdrawal. Methadone is a full opioid agonist, just like heroin and morphine. However, it remains in the body longer which is why the withdrawal from it can be so painful and last such a long time. And because methadone can remain in the body for such a long time, users may not even start feeling the effects of withdrawal for a day or two if they quit taking it cold turkey. Methadone withdrawal resembles that of other opiates, and feels similar to a really bad flu which can include chills, fever, nausea and vomiting, profuse sweating muscle and bone aches and pain, stomach cramping, extreme insomnia, etc.

Methadone withdrawal can be made much more comfortable in a professional detoxification facility which allow methadone clients. Some centers provide a medication assisted detox while others help the person detox from the drug cold turkey without any medications.
